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kings Nympton to Barrow-upon-Soar start from as little as £36.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kings Nympton to Barrow-upon-Soar start from £178.50 one way, or £173.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kings Nympton to Barrow-upon-Soar are available for £166.20 one way, or £332.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Kings Nympton

Kings Nympton Station is minimalistic in terms of facilities but ensures that essential needs are addressed. Unfortunately, ticket services are not available at the station—there's no ticket office or ticket machine for collection. If you're planning to board here, ensure you've purchased your rail journey tickets online or via mobile apps beforehand. On a brighter note, there is an induction loop available, providing support for those who are hearing impaired.

Accessibility at Kings Nympton is well-considered with step-free access throughout the platform, categorized as a Step Free Category A Station. Those with reduced mobility will find it possible to navigate the station with ease, although accessible toilets and waiting rooms are not available. Seating areas are provided for passengers to relax before their train arrives.

Station Facilities and Accessibility at Barrow-upon-Soar

The station might be modest in size, but it includes essential amenities to ensure a smooth journey. Although there's no ticket office, worry not—you can easily purchase and collect tickets from the available ticket machines. Additionally, the station is fitted with smartcard validators and has an induction loop for hearing-impaired travelers.

If you're concerned about accessibility, you’ll be relieved to know there is step-free access in parts of the station. This facility is critical for travelers requiring mobility support, although do note that there are no available ramps for train access or accessible toilets.
